Hoot is proud to have done some interesting and exciting things in its first year — from two successful clothing swaps to the high-profile Asian Americans in the Fashion Industry panel discussion that has been featured on Style.com already (recap coming soon). However, Hoot was formed to start a campus fashion magazine — and so we did.

Today, we are proud to present the fruit of our efforts, starring the favorite self-described “crazy” lady of “Real Housewives of New York City,” Kelly Killoren Bensimon (GS ‘98). Why? Well, because we, members of the Columbia community, are nothing alike — and we hope to embrace our differences in the magazine, whether we dress by strict orthodox rules or we play up the drama for television.
